Is this your case? In other words, are you one of those Twitter users who over time have deleted some message or another out of regret or simply by mistake? Be careful with the data, because what no one expected is happening: a lot Users report coming across messages they thought had been deletedbut they returned from oblivion.

Many users, literally: at least 400 reported the problem, so who knows how many found themselves in the same situation without realizing it. This means that this is not an isolated error, but a failure that can be very serious depending on the consequences it reveals.

According to a security expert who suffered and investigated the case, and who now condemns it, only among his circles of Twitter contacts estimates that up to a million tweets may have been recovered, a million messages published on the platform that were deleted by their authors. He himself ensures that all his tweets have appeared after being deleted.

This is the crux of the matter and the reason for such huge numbers: this developer published more than 34,000 tweets until, like many other users, he was scared of the social network as soon as Elon Musk took over the reins of the business. So although many people are reporting that the tweets that are resurfacing are from last November 2022, it is clear that the problem is deeper than that.

Not only that: it could become a problem of the first magnitude for Twitter, because if the deletion does not work as it should, and there is some permanent backup of the data, they have fooled their users forever, except that violated international regulations of all kinds, including the European GDPR.
